Elucidating the mechanisms … WebTo make a fat molecule, the hydroxyl groups on the glycerol backbone react with the carboxyl groups of fatty acids in a dehydration synthesis reaction. This yields a fat molecule with three fatty acid tails bound to the glycerol …
